## Transport: Regional Chess Final Score Sheets

Original score sheets from the Tarnwick Regional Chess Final are controlled documents until results are ratified. Dispatch desk handles one sealed folder only. No copies, no photos, no loose sheets. Folder is tamper-taped by the arbiter's office before release. Courier: Larkspan Express, same-day service to the federation office in Dunmere. Log seal number at release and confirm delivery receipt within four hours. The confidential courier hand-over instruction follows directly below.

dispatch memo: the sorius tamius courier leaves the praeth ledger at gate 4873 under passcode 928014

## Runbook: Account Recovery — Taxgrove Lookup Cache

Hey, welcome! If the Taxgrove rate-lookup cache's service account gets locked out (usually after a failed credential rotation), checkout stops resolving tax rates and falls back to the stale snapshot. Don't panic — rates stay roughly right for a day. To restore the account, open the recovery console on the Fennel host and enter the passphrase below.

vault phrase of tagag-fawef = lammir-ulaiel-oliax-belox-eliox-ulaok-gilael-norys-holox-fenir

## Tuning the Sweeper

The Grindelwick orphaned-resource sweeper runs in the background of every Lattermost worker node, reclaiming volumes and leases whose owners have gone away. If you're on call and reclamation is lagging, the usual culprits are the scan interval and the grace window — lowering either speeds things up at the cost of more API load. Adjust conservatively and watch the reclaim-lag dashboard for fifteen minutes after each change. The current defaults are listed below.

constants for yaduf-fahag:
BUDGETS = {
    "kelix": 528,
    "briwyn": 734,
}

## Releases

Releases of the Tickgauge cron-drift investigation toolkit are cut monthly from main. Each release bundles the drift analyzer, the schedule replayer, and updated fixtures from the Norrfield cluster incident. All artifacts must pass signature verification before publication; the sync reviews any failures. Artifacts for this cycle were signed with the key below.

rollout seal: bky3_7wZ